What are the Features?

As per Amazon, what stands out most when it comes to 7-inch tablets is that you can call Alexa to carry out operations any time you want. Previously, you had to press a button in order for the voice assistant to be activated. But now, if you are connected to a network, all you have to do is say Alexa and the tablet would respond to the echo.

You can activate or deactivate the feature from your settings but it is quite cool because when you are studying or playing a game, you don’t have to pause midway to press the button and instead just use your voice like with mobile phones to get Alexa to carry out the task. This feature has also been added to Fire HD8 and 10.

Specifications

  • 1,024x600-pixel display
  • 10.4 oz (295 grams)
  • 7.6x4.5x0.4 inches (192x115x9.6 mm)
  • Quad-core 1.3GHz processor
  • Front- and rear-facing cameras
  • Free, unlimited cloud storage for all photos taken on Fire devices
  • Up to 512GB of expandable storage via microSD card (up from 256GB on the previous model)
  • Dual-band Wi-Fi support
  • Battery life: Up to 7 hours of reading, listening to music, streaming video, and web browsing
  • Screen sharing: Let an Amazon expert guide you remotely through any feature on your screen for free
  • Access to exclusive Amazon features, services, and media libraries
  • New color options: Black, Sage, Plum, and Twilight Blue
